首先要确认fbx文件是否真的不存在或只是无法打开,通常问题出在导出路径错误、文件扩展名被隐藏、导出功能未启用、软件兼容性或文件损坏等原因。多数情况下,文件并未真正丢失,而是因操作不当导致路径错误或未正确导出,例如将“保存项目”误认为“导出fbx”,或未在软件设置中启用fbx插件。建议检查导出路径是否明确指定、确认文件扩展名为.fbx并取消隐藏设置、确保3d软件已启用fbx导出功能,并尝试重新导出简单模型验证流程。若文件存在但无法打开,可能是版本不兼容、文件损坏、贴图路径丢失或软件/驱动问题,可尝试用最新版软件重新导出、使用autodesk fbx review等专用查看器预览,或通过unity、unreal engine等游戏引擎导入验证,也可借助在线转换工具或第三方3d查看器进行格式转换或轻量查看,最终确保文件完整性与软件环境匹配即可解决。
电脑上找不到FBX格式文件,这事儿说起来挺让人挠头的,但多数情况下,它并不是什么神秘消失事件。通常,这背后藏着几个常见原因:文件根本没被正确导出或保存;它被你放在了一个意想不到的地方;又或者,文件本身出了点问题,导致系统或软件无法识别。别急,深呼吸,这往往不是大毛病。
如果你发现电脑里“没有”FBX文件,或者它“不见了”,我们得从几个角度去排查。
第一步,也是最常见的问题所在:检查导出和保存路径。 你在3D软件里(比如Blender、Maya、3ds Max)完成模型后,有没有执行“导出”(Export)操作?很多时候,新手会误以为“保存”(Save)就是导出,但那是保存项目文件,不是FBX这种通用格式。导出时,有没有注意弹出的保存对话框,它默认的保存路径是哪里?是桌面、文档、还是某个项目文件夹深处?我个人就经常因为导出时没看清路径,导致文件“失踪”好一阵子。建议你用软件的“导出”功能,然后明确选择一个你清楚的文件夹,比如桌面新建一个“FBX导出”文件夹,这样最保险。
其次,检查文件扩展名和隐藏设置。 有些Windows系统默认会隐藏已知文件类型的扩展名,比如“模型.fbx”可能只显示为“模型”。更糟的是,你可能不小心把文件后缀改错了,或者它压根就不是FBX格式,而是OBJ、STL或者软件自己的原生格式。你可以在文件资源管理器的“查看”选项里,勾选“文件扩展名”,这样就能看到完整的文件名了。同时,确保你没有把文件误删到回收站,或者移动到了某个你遗忘的子文件夹里。
再来,考虑文件是否损坏或导出不完整。 偶尔,特别是在导出大型复杂模型时,软件可能会崩溃,或者导出过程被打断,导致生成的FBX文件是损坏的、不完整的,甚至根本没生成。这种文件即使存在,也无法被正常打开或识别,看起来就像“没有”一样。你可以尝试重新导出一次,或者换一个更简单的模型进行导出测试,看看是不是导出流程本身的问题。
最后,确认你是否有能打开FBX的软件。 FBX文件并不是双击就能像图片或文档那样直接打开的,它需要专门的3D建模软件(如前面提到的Blender、Maya、3ds Max)或者专业的查看器(如Autodesk FBX Review)才能识别和显示。如果你电脑上没有安装这些软件,或者安装的版本太旧,它可能就无法正确关联和打开FBX文件,让你误以为文件不存在。
这问题挺常见的,尤其是在初次接触某个3D软件时。软件没有FBX导出选项,或者导出后文件“不见了”,通常不是软件坏了,而是设置或操作上有些小细节被忽略了。
首先,FBX插件或模块可能未启用或未安装。 许多3D软件,特别是开源的Blender或者一些商业软件的精简版,它们的FBX导入/导出功能可能作为一个独立的插件存在,需要用户手动去“偏好设置”、“插件管理”或“附加组件”里勾选启用。我记得刚用Blender那会儿,就因为没启用这个插件,找了半天导出选项,最后才发现是自己没打开。所以,先去软件的设置里找找看,有没有关于FBX导入/导出的选项,确保它是激活状态。
其次,导出设置不当导致文件未生成或路径错误。 即使有导出选项,你在导出对话框里有没有点击“导出”按钮?有没有选择正确的输出格式(FBX)?有没有指定一个明确的保存位置?很多时候,软件会有一个默认的导出路径,可能是软件安装目录下的某个子文件夹,或者用户文档里的某个隐藏路径。如果你不手动更改,文件可能就被扔到了一个你平时不怎么会去翻的地方。所以,导出时务必多看一眼路径选择框,最好是直接点“浏览”选择一个桌面或者新建的文件夹。
再者,软件权限或系统限制。 极少数情况下,如果你的3D软件没有足够的写入权限,或者保存路径在系统保护的区域(比如C盘根目录或Program Files),它可能无法成功写入FBX文件,导致导出失败。这时候,你可以尝试以管理员身份运行3D软件,或者将文件导出到用户目录下的文档、桌面等权限宽松的区域。
最后,导出错误或模型问题。 某些复杂的模型,或者包含不规范几何体、大量错误拓扑的模型,在导出为FBX时可能会遇到内部错误,导致导出过程中断,最终没有生成文件。软件可能会弹出一个错误提示,但很多用户会习惯性地关闭。如果遇到这种情况,可以尝试简化模型,或者修复模型中的拓扑错误后再次导出。
当然正常,这简直是3D工作流里的“家常便饭”。FBX文件虽然是通用格式,但它内部的复杂性决定了它不是那么“傻瓜式”的。
一个最常见的原因是版本不兼容。 FBX格式本身是不断更新的,比如FBX 2018、FBX 2020等等。如果你用一个很旧的软件版本去打开一个用最新版本导出的FBX文件,很可能就会出现打不开、显示错误或者部分数据丢失的情况。反过来,用新软件打开旧FBX通常兼容性更好,但也不能排除一些特定情况。我通常建议,如果遇到打开问题,尝试用导出软件的最新版本重新导出,或者尝试用Autodesk官方的FBX SDK工具进行转换或修复(虽然这有点技术性)。
其次,文件损坏或不完整。 这和上面提到的导出问题有点像。文件在保存、传输过程中可能发生损坏,比如网络传输中断、硬盘坏道、U盘拔出不当等,都可能导致FBX文件内部数据结构被破坏。这种情况下,文件可能存在,但内容已经面目全非,软件自然无法解析。如果你是从网上下载的FBX文件,尝试重新下载一次;如果是自己导出的,重新导出是最好的办法。
再来,缺失依赖项或材质贴图问题。 FBX文件可以嵌入材质和贴图,也可以只引用外部路径。如果导出时选择的是引用外部路径,而你移动了FBX文件,但没有同时移动或更新贴图路径,那么打开时模型可能看起来是灰色的,或者显示“缺失贴图”的错误。虽然这不至于让文件打不开,但会让模型看起来“不对劲”。检查你的材质球设置,确保所有贴图路径都是正确的,或者在导出时选择“嵌入媒体”选项,这样贴图就会被打包到FBX文件内部,避免这种问题。
最后,软件自身的问题或驱动问题。 偶尔,你用的3D软件可能存在bug,或者你的显卡驱动不是最新的,这都可能导致在解析复杂的FBX文件时出现崩溃或显示错误。尝试更新你的3D软件到最新版本,或者更新你的显卡驱动,这有时能解决一些莫名其妙的兼容性问题。
没错,不是非得启动庞大的3D建模软件才能看一眼FBX文件,或者进行简单的转换。市面上有一些轻量级的工具,能帮你解决这些问题。
首先,Autodesk FBX Review(或者现在可能被其他工具取代了,但概念是类似的)。这是Autodesk官方推出的一款免费的FBX文件查看器。它非常轻量级,你可以用它快速预览FBX模型,检查动画、骨骼、材质等基本信息,而不需要打开像Maya或3ds Max那样耗费资源的软件。对于仅仅想确认文件内容或者给别人展示模型的人来说,这个工具简直是神器。当然,它不能编辑模型,只是一个查看器。
其次,游戏引擎自带的导入功能。 如果你是一名游戏开发者,或者只是想把FBX模型导入到游戏引擎中测试,那么Unity和Unreal Engine等主流游戏引擎都提供了强大的FBX导入功能。你只需要把FBX文件拖拽到引擎的项目窗口中,引擎就会自动解析并导入模型、动画、材质等数据。这其实也是一种“查看”方式,而且是更贴近实际应用场景的查看。
再来,在线FBX转换器或查看器。 互联网上有一些免费的在线工具,它们可以让你上传FBX文件进行在线预览,或者将其转换为其他常见的3D格式,比如OBJ、GLTF、STL等。这些工具通常不需要安装任何软件,操作简单,但缺点是文件大小有限制,而且涉及隐私的模型不建议上传。对于一些简单的、非敏感的FBX文件,这倒是个快速解决问题的办法。
最后,一些第三方通用3D查看器。 除了Autodesk官方的工具,还有一些第三方的通用3D模型查看器,它们支持多种3D格式,包括FBX。这些工具通常功能介于专业3D软件和FBX Review之间,提供更多一点的交互功能,比如测量、剖切等,但又不至于像专业软件那么复杂。它们通常是付费的,但会提供试用版,可以作为FBX Review的替代品来考虑。
以上就是电脑fbx格式文件没有怎么回事的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号